The topbar in pokemonshowdown.com (and all not-in-sim pages)
has gotten revised in three ways:
1. Ladder has been replaced with Strategy, a link to the Smogon
Strategydex.
2. Strategy and Forum now open in new tabs, because they don't
share top nav with PS.
3. Strategy and Forum are now purple, to signal that they lead
to Smogon and open in new tabs.
I'm way more a fan of the new look than I expected to be. Purple
and blue matches the "Horizon" art used on the main page quite
well, it turns out.
Ladder was always kind of useless - there's a better Ladder button
in-sim that keeps way more up-to-date with tier additions/removals,
and finding users can be done by clicking on the "X users online"
button.
Files meant to be served have been moved into
`play.pokemonshowdown.com/` and `pokemonshowdown.com/`.
We now have three directories for the three subdomains handled by this
repo:
- `pokemonshowdown.com/`
- `play.pokemonshowdown.com/`
- `replay.pokemonshowdown.com/`
Naming them after the subdomains will make it much easier to tell where
the files for each go.
